The Ecology Center presents: Bill McKibbenBill McKibben is one of America's most important writers on business, culture and the environment. He is the author of ten books, including his latest: Deep Economy: The Wealth of Communities and the Durable Future. He is also the organizer behind the 2007 Step It Up campaign - the largest demonstration to date in America about climate change. Following the success of Step It Up, Bill McKibben formed the organization 350.org devoted to building a movement to unite the world around solutions to the climate crisis.
